Plot

PART 1. The context. 1. The Australian religious and social context /​ Philip Hughes 2. Towards an Australian spirituality /​ Veronica Brady 3. Cultural bondage and Christian ministry /​ David Millikan PART 2. Ways of doing. 4. The possibility of an Australian theology /​ Digby Hannah 5. Theology of, by and for the people /​ Robert Banks 6. Christian engagement in public issues: a missionary challenge /​ Ian Barns 7. Story telling and contemplation from the margins /​ Doug Hynd PART 3. Institutions and social practices. 8. Back to the rough ground: classroom teaching, learning and the question of values /​ Winifred Wing Han Lamb and Penny Joy 9. Faith and charity: identity, community and power ina welfare agency /​ Jim Barr 10. Corporate psychopathology, limited vision and the James Hardie case /​ Gordon Preece 11. Downsizing in the Public Service lived theology from middle Australia /​ Doug Hynd 12. Professional practice in a fallen world: a calling, or business? ... or, merely work? /​ Chris White Resources: a brief annotated sample of what 'theology in a third voice' can look like.
